Ampersand: the indicator &; the title staying a corruption of 'and for every se = and'; i.e. '& by alone = and'. The indicator derives with the scribes' ligature for your Latin: et; in sure italic versions, the letters e and t are clearly distinguishable.

, the ampersand provides website a prosperous heritage that dates again into the Roman Empire. Its impact grew so noticeably that, because of the early 1800s, it was often called the twenty seventh letter in the English alphabet.

In more recent years, the ampersand has produced its way into your Haskell conventional library, representing flipped function software: x & file indicates the identical matter as f x.[32]
